Background
Beta III Tubulin (βIII-tubulin, encoded by the TUBB3 gene) is a highly specialized β-tubulin isotype within the tubulin protein family. Its most distinctive feature is its highly restricted expression under normal physiological conditions—it is found almost exclusively in the testes and in tissues derived from the neural crest, which has led to its widespread use as a classic marker for neural development and neuronal lineage identification. However, the "identity" of this protein undergoes a dramatic shift in disease states: in various epithelial-derived tumors such as lung cancer, breast cancer, and ovarian cancer, βIII-tubulin is aberrantly overexpressed and is closely associated with increased tumor aggressiveness and poor patient prognosis. At the functional level, it may play specialized roles in normal neurons, potentially by enhancing microtubule dynamic instability or providing protection against reactive oxygen species. On the other hand, its overexpression is also a major mechanism underlying cancer cell resistance to microtubule-targeting drugs such as taxanes, making it a highly promising prognostic biomarker for cancer and a therapeutic target for overcoming drug resistance.
